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Automatically testing method of computer software

A technology of automated testing and testing methods, applied in the computer field, can solve the problems of high purchase cost and use cost, re-recording scripts, unstable interface layer, etc.

Inactive Publication Date: 2007-08-15
INSPUR SOFTWARE CO LTD
View PDF0 Cites 40 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0005] Existing integrated testing tools have good versatility, but the purchase cost and use cost are relatively high
And it is based on the interface layer test, a small change on the interface will cause the script to be re-recorded
Compared with other layers such as the service layer, the interface layer is relatively the most unstable, so the workload is relatively large

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Automatically testing method of computer software
  • Automatically testing method of computer software

Examples

Experimental program
Comparison scheme
Effect test

Embodiment approach

[0011] As shown in Figures 1 and 2, the method of the present invention uses the principle of layered architecture mode to automate unit testing, integration testing or regression testing on the service layer of the system, and abstracts out Various test models, prepare test cases according to the model, use this test tool engine to parse and execute test cases, and record test results. The specific steps are: abstract the tests of various complex service interfaces into the test case model, which covers For the vast majority of test cases, the model includes various keywords and dedicated action instructions. The test tool engine is responsible for parsing models, creating execution instances, loading test data, executing tests, and recording test results. Templates and data can be reused across various platforms. Use graphical management for templates and data, and create and call aspects.

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

This invention provides one computer software automatic test method, which comprises the following steps: including each complex service interface test process into the module for most composed of each key word, special operation order and tool engine; test tool engine is for analysis module, establishing executive sample, loading test data and testing and result recording module and data pattern management to repeat use.

Description

1. Technical field [0001] The invention relates to the computer field, in particular to a configurable and flexible software automatic testing method based on the J2EE layered architecture pattern. 2. Technical background [0002] Often "time" is an insurmountable obstacle faced by software testing methods. As software development moves into the release phase, regression bugs become increasingly difficult to catch before they become serious problems. Although some software products have rich functional modules and have been implemented within a certain range at the same time; however, the change of a certain function in a software product may involve a large number of tests of several functions. [0003] Early detection of defects is an important part of building a solid foundation during the software development phase. While ensuring the quality of the software, it can also respond in time according to the rapidly changing market demand, which increases the requirements f...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F11/36
Inventor 王继瑞
Owner INSPUR SOFTWARE C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products